A hardware + firmware firewall enabling USB port control and management for enterprise Dell systems. Features hardware-level USB packet monitoring to prevent HID attacks and provide granular USB device management for IT administrators.
An independent, modular, low-power, always-on contextual awareness system for a concept notebook using multiple sensing modalities — UWB radar, capacitive sensing, charge domain imaging, ALS, and IMU — with on-device ML classification.
A custom-built dust test chamber with ESP32-controlled fan agitation and automated stress benchmarking to simulate accelerated real-world dust exposure for Dell systems deployed in high-dust environments.
Custom built hardware/software system for First Touch Indoor Soccer — team sign-up, queue management, and live scoreboard display powered by Raspberry Pi and WebSockets.
